Not a fan of Rousseau. Really raw. Wish he had played this season. His wins come from rushing as a DT w/ some kind of line stunting. He doesn’t seem to be able to win the edge. He kinda reminds me of Marcus Davenport but Davenport had TNT in his hands. I don’t see that from Rousseau.

Rousseau  
mittenedman : 10/30/2020 11:26 am : link
I used the Campbell comparison because that's who the Miami coaches compared him to coming in.

Personally I see a lot of Jason Pierre-Paul in his highlights.

Yes - he played 1 year. 15.5 sacks. I see a big, long edge player who has great closing speed and understands how to use his length to wreak havoc. You get Rousseau coming off the edge with Lawrence, Tomlinson, Williams pushing the pocket and you've got something. They desperately need someone who can be disruptive and Rousseau absolutely looks like that guy.
